The Tiergarten Nürnberg Zoo in Nuremberg, Germany killed 12 Guinea baboons on Tuesday after announcing plans in February 2024 to cull animals due to space constraints.
German Zoo Kills 12 Baboons Despite Protests Over Space

Researchers at Ohio State University have developed "e-Taste," a bio-integrated device that can digitally capture and transmit taste sensations between remote locations using chemical sensors and wireless dispensers.
Scientists Create Device That Lets Users Taste Remotely

The original Hermès Birkin handbag, created for actress Jane Birkin in 1984, sold for €8.6 million ($10.1 million), including fees, at Sotheby's Paris on Thursday, becoming the most valuable handbag ever sold at auction and shattering the previous record of $513,040 set in 2021.
Original Birkin Bag Sells for Record $10.1 Million at Auction
